Police are investigating suspected sabotage after attacks on power grids in North Rhine-Westphalia and Brandenburg. In Saxony, four objects suspected of being explosive devices were found and secured at two locations. A 48-year-old man from the Ruhr area is considered a suspect.

Following attacks on power substations in several federal states, police are searching for a 48-year-old suspect who cited the "fight against fossil fuels" as a motive. Explosive or incendiary devices were discovered, and a special police unit was deployed at Hambach Forest.

AI company Anthropic is planning a $2 billion IPO. This brings a group of external trustees into focus, who control the majority of the board of directors. These trustees are intended to secure the company's mission of developing AI for the long-term benefit of humanity.

The number of youth centers decreased by 24.2 percent between 2006 and 2020. Extremist groups are using leisure activities for recruitment, often initially downplaying ideological messages.

The Federal Court of Justice (BGH) ruled that a lawyer who repeatedly cannot connect to a video hearing risks a default judgment. The BGH emphasized that lawyers must proactively resolve technical issues and provide specific details about their connection attempts to avoid this.

The transfer of the body of genocide convict Ratko Mladic to Serbia and the debate over a potential state funeral are dividing the country. Pro-government media glorify Mladic, while international representatives and human rights activists warn against glorifying war criminals.

Two press photographers were convicted of multiple acts of arson by the LG Dessau-Roßlau. The main perpetrator received a prison sentence of six years and eight months. The acts were committed to market exclusive images of fire department operations.

The death toll from a ferry accident off Cyprus has risen to twelve, with 16 people still missing. The captain and eight other suspects have been taken into custody for negligent homicide.

Police are searching for a man who has claimed responsibility for sabotage acts at substations in Brandenburg and North Rhine-Westphalia. He cited the fight against fossil fuels and Germany's support for Palestine as motives. Investigators consider the confessions authentic due to detailed knowledge of the crimes.
